Transaction 821707107428eaed098a35f61ba59a6bf49897fd72705ae32c227ceb17878c25

1 Input
2 Outputs
  • 821707107428eaed098a35f61ba59a6bf49897fd72705ae32c227ceb17878c25:0
  • value  549856
    address  38Kh672yYERxvCRi1k49gqhXSFh2AXKVGB
  • 821707107428eaed098a35f61ba59a6bf49897fd72705ae32c227ceb17878c25:1
  • value  1407438898
    address  bc1qzfjfp0kg39tdw88t4kjqlt62w2wve555eut8x4